Output ab682561afd7bb323ec37766f935cfb489ce1c441f911d6bb61bfcbaf150d326:0

value
1575689
script pubkey
OP_0 OP_PUSHBYTES_20 836271cfaa3e3992abd00d9accb9dbbf96251505
address
bc1qsd38rna28cue927spkdvewwmh7tz29g9vf9hyy
transaction
ab682561afd7bb323ec37766f935cfb489ce1c441f911d6bb61bfcbaf150d326
spent
true